Should I buy a Cube

I been pondering on whether to buy a Gamecube the last few weeks and I saw that Circuit City is running a deal this week where you can buy the Cube and Metroid (or one of 3 other games) for $130. I already own PS2, but besides sports, no great games seem to be coming out any time soon. Gamecube, meanwhile, has several older budget titles that interest me such Beach Spikers ($10), Smash Brothers ($30), and Eternal Darkness ($20). It also has Zelda for it and Star Fox (which I would borrow from a friend). I think I'm probably going to buy a Gamecube, but I thought I get your guys' opinions first.

Also, what is the status of NCAA Football 2004 and Sega Sports games (such as College Basketball 2K4)? (This would effect whether or not I'd consider selling my PS2)

I love my Gamecube but I'm biased. Also, it sounds a bit crazy at first, but if you have the $30 for a wavebird (the wireless one) controller- get it! It's awesome and you'll wonder how you got along without it. Here's a list of the games I have (only 2 are multiplatform- the others are N exclusives):

Super Smash Bros Melee - Awesome party game and probably the best overall game the cube has come out with. If you have a cube and don't have this, what are you thinking?
Eternal Darkness - Great adventure game that reminds me some of Resident Evil but is still very unique. Draws you in.
Metroid Prime - What can I say that hasn't been said. It's an amazing single player game. I prefer Smash Bros to it, but only because of it's amazing multiplayer
Zelda - Mine is coming but I dont have it yet. It's Zelda- what else needs to be said. The pre-order was awesome: Ocarina of Time and Master Quest.
Mario Sunshine - Great platformer if you can ignore the camera problems. Remember when games were hard? No games have a Zelda 2 last level, TMNT 1 (entire game), SMB3 world 8, or third route of original Star Fox level of difficulty. Try some of the void levels- those aren't quite to that level but they are hard.
Rogue Leader - Nice little sequel and an amazing game for the eye candy and "realism" that feels like you are in the movie
Pikmin - No, not Pokemon! Take Lemmings, make it 3-d pretty and add some variety. Great puzzle game
Timesplitters 2- Obligatory FPS. Single player mode sucks pretty hard but you quickly forget that. This game is all about the multiplayer. Unfortunately not as polished or deep as Perfect Dark but nearly as many options and very, very pretty. Multiplatform, tho.
NFL2K3 - Um.. duh. Also, multiplatform.
Super Monkey Ball 2 - Really addictive puzzle game. You kindof have to play this to fully understand it. Not everyone's cup of tea.
Animal Crossing - Also, not everyone's cup of tea. But if it's yours (and it was mine), it's tremendously addicting and you will play an hour a day on it, at least.

Games I don't have that are worth checking out: Star Fox Adventures (good platformer- not as good as zelda, but what is?), Resident Evil 0 (GameCube exclusive RE prequel- amazing looking), Wave Race (beautiful- playing the demo at Wal Mart made me fall in love with the Cube), and Phantasy Star Online (online; for those of you familiar with the Sega RPG).

Zelda and Metroid alone justified my purchase of a GameCube, and Smash Bros and Mario Sunshine were a very nice bonus.

As others have said, Rogue Leader is excellent. I also highly recommend Skies of Arcadia Legends and Rayman 3. If you're a heavy sports gamer, don't buy a 'Cube unless you've also got one of the other two systems, though - there really won't be much other than Disney Sports, Backyard Sports, and some EA titles in the future, with Sega Sports development at a halt on the platform.

Re: Animal Crossing. Don't buy it unless you have people to play it with. Otherwise you'll tire of it quickly, mark my words. Why this game wasn't online boggles the mind.

It's not so much that EA doesn't like Xbox Live as that they've sunk a ton of money into their EA.com venture, and they'd prefer to use their own servers and billing setup for their games. Microsoft would rather process everything centrally, and EA doesn't want to do that.

Ergo, no EA online games as of yet. Not really sure what the hell Eidos has worth playing online to begin with.
